Ross Baird co-founded Village Capital in 2009 with the goal of investing in entrepreneurs building successful businesses, and also making a difference in their communities.
After making some initial investments in New Orleans in the wake of Hurricane Katrina, he realized something: local businesses built by local capital have a great effect on local communities.
Today, he’s the Founder and CEO of Blueprint Local where he’s working to create the best way for people to thoughtfully invest in their communities. On today’s episode, he’s going to teach us a new word—topophilia—and why that concept motivates his work.
